Runbook bit for the Coldvault archive job: once the Brindlewood buckets hit 90 days idle, the sweeper tars them up and ships them to glacier tier. Review the manifest diff before approving — mostly checking nothing hot got swept. The archive uploader won't accept the batch unless it's signed with the key below.

release key, kagag-taweg: bky4_VgyJ

## Load Testing the Checkout Flow

Support handles first-line triage when Cartwheel load tests trip alerts. Tests run against the staging checkout on the Pennick cluster every night at 02:00. Expect elevated latency dashboards during that window; do not page the payments team unless error rates exceed 5%. To replay a failed scenario, use the `loadgen replay` command with the run ID from the alert. Replays require authenticating against the internal Loadgen service. Use the key below for all replay calls.

API key for bageg-kajef: vxb2-ss

Handover — Marisol to Dren, Inkframe diagram editor. Undo/redo lives in the history module; every edit goes through the command bus or it won't be undoable. Known sharp edge: grouped moves emit one composite command, but plugin shapes sometimes emit per-node, which bloats the stack. There's a coalescing pass with a time window — don't widen it past 500ms or drags feel laggy. Tests are in history_spec; run them before touching anything. Current settings follow.

settings of fahag-haduf:
[ulaox]
port = 8443
region = south-2
host = ulaox.lumiccorp.internal
timeout_ms = 500
retries = 8